Holiday in style with your canines at this luxury wooden eco cottage with a hot tub and gorgeous watery views. Located in the north-east of the Brecon Beacons, it offers ample walking opportunities through ancient woodland, alongside gushing rivers and up pretty peaks – fantastic if you love watching (or chasing) wildlife. There’s space for up to four humans and two dogs, so it’s ideal for a romantic retreat or a trip among friends. If you’re holidaying as part of a larger group, consider renting out the neighbouring lodge, where four more guests plus another two doggies can be accommodated.
The space has been renovated in an ultra-modern style, with huge windows and a chic grey, black and white colour scheme. Extras like underfloor heating add to the deluxe feel. In the lounge area, stretch out on the roomy sofa and watch something on the Smart TV while Fido rests his chin on your knee, dreaming of Glamorgan sausages – or perhaps he can smell them sizzling on the BBQ? The private decked area outside overlooks a stream, orchard and woodland – soothe those tired muscles here with a glass of something bubbly while the dog chases flies nearby.
The house is in the village of Talgarth where you’ll find a few shops, a dog-friendly pub and a chippy all less than 0.5 miles away. When it’s time to take Fido on a workout, head to Pwll-y-Wrach Nature Reserve (1 mile) or Llangorse Lake (5 miles), or perhaps you’ll head up Pen y Fan (17 miles) for a more strenuous hike. Crickhowell (10 miles), Brecon (10 miles) and Abergavenny (18 miles) are Welsh market towns where you can mosey around the shops and go for coffee in one of the local cafes.
